Södra Sandby is a cool place in Sweden! It's the second largest locality (which is like a town or small city) in Lund Municipality. You can find it in Skåne County, which is in the southern part of Sweden.
In 2010, about 6,136 people lived here. Södra Sandby is located about 10 kilometers (about 6 miles) east of a bigger city called Lund. It's also about 30 kilometers (about 18 miles) northeast of Malmö, another large city.

A Glimpse into Time: The Sandbian Age
Did you know that Södra Sandby has a special connection to Earth's history? A period of geological time is named after this very place! It's called the Sandbian Age. This age is part of the Ordovician Period. The Ordovician Period happened a very, very long time ago.
Scientists named this time after Södra Sandby because of special rock layers found here. These rocks are part of something called the Lindegård Formation. They help scientists understand what Earth was like millions of years ago. It's like Södra Sandby holds a secret from ancient times!
